Originally Posted by kirmat View Post
Sorry to jump on thread. We will be having half board as current promotion. What does this include please and thank you.
It will include a buffet breakfast at your hotel and then one other meal per night of your stay (to be used as either lunch or dinner as you wish) the options you have in terms of restaurants depends on the level of meal plan. Where will you be staying? As that will determine which level plan you are on.

Originally Posted by kirmat View Post
Thank you for taking the time to reply. Deciding between Cheyenne and SL. Food and bed comfort will be my deciders. 🙂
If you stay at the Cheyenne with free half board you will get "standard" level, if you stay at Sequoia Lodge you get "plus" level.

Standard level covers buffet restaurants and plus covers buffet and selected table service too.
